Marvell Technology, Inc. designs, develops, and sells analog, mixed-signal, digital signal processing, and integrated and independent integrated circuits. The company is head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ware.

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company, Limited is a Taiwanese multinational semiconductor contract manufacturing and design company. It is one of Taiwan's largest companies, the world's most valuable semiconductor company, and the world's largest dedicated independent (pure-play) semiconductor foundry, with its headquarters and main operations located in the Hsinchu Science Park in Hsinchu, Taiwan. It is majority owned by foreign investors.
